#15i don't know how many times i have to say it gregg popovich will not help out a western conference team in a trade, it's called the gregg popovich rule if kawhi wants to go to la he will have to wait a year
The San Antonio Spurs may end up trading injured superstar Kawhi Leonard this summer, but you can probably take the Los Angeles Lakersoff the list of possible destinations.
As Mark Heisler of the Orange County Register reported, "It’s one of Popovich’s cardinal rules not to help Western Conference rivals, much less one with the tradition and resources of the Lakers."
Popovich, for instance, was less than pleased in 2008 when the Memphis Grizzlies traded Pau Gasol to the Lakers, a deal that helped pave the way for two titles in Los Angeles.Comment -

#22Simple, he has leverage since he's entering his final guaranteed year (next year is a player option). No team is going to pay a king's ransom for him if it'll be nothing more than a year rental unless it's a team that's in the hunt near the trade deadline and need another player to go the distance. Even then, you're risking Kawhi not getting hurt or sucking at that time which would bring his stock down.Comment -
